EQAO – Primary and Junior Years Assessment

If your child is in grade three or six at Drayton Heights, he or she will be participating in the EQAO assessment for Reading, Writing and Mathematics between May 28 – June 5. For the most part, the testing will take place each morning. In order for the testing to be valid, students must complete all portions of the assessment. It is difficult to “catch kids up” if they miss a day during the testing. If at all possible, we ask you to avoid pulling students out of classes during these times. If you have any questions about the assessment, the format, content or how students are evaluated, please contact your child’s teacher. You can also visit www.eqao.com to learn more.

With the coming of warmer weather, it is great to see our students out on the yard enjoying the soccer fields,baseball diamonds, basketball courts, mini-foot-hockey, and exploring more areas now that have been recently "freed" of snow. With the increase in students bringing items for outdoor use, I would ask that students be sure to put their names on any of their own equipment (balls, skipping ropes, ball gloves, etc...) that they bring to enjoy recess breaks.

As part of our recess routines, I have been making regular morning announcements to students to remind them to come prepared to play outside whenever it is not teeming-rain. This is also a very good time to remind our youngsters to be prepared to start wearing sunscreen and hats to protect them from the sun, which we hope will be warming and drying our school yard.

Should you wish there to be a change to your child's regular routine (arrival, pick-up, lunch-hour), I would ask that a signed note come from a child's parent. In this way, we are certain of your expectation for your child(ren), and we eliminate any confusion for your youngster.
